GeForce GTX 770M vs Quadro M620 Technical Specifications
Side-by-side specs, architecture details, clocks, memory, power, and platform differences.

GeForce GTX 770M
The GeForce GTX 770M is manufactured by NVIDIA. It was released in May 30 2013. It features the Kepler architecture. The core clock ranges from 811 MHz to 797 MHz. It has 960 shading units. The thermal design power (TDP) is 75W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 2,784 points. Launch price was $189.99.

Quadro M620
The Quadro M620 is manufactured by NVIDIA. It was released in January 11 2017. It features the Maxwell architecture. The core clock ranges from 756 MHz to 977 MHz. It has 512 shading units. The thermal design power (TDP) is 30W. Manufactured using 28 nm process technology. G3D Mark benchmark score: 2,758 points.
Graphics Performance
The GeForce GTX 770M scores 2,784 and the Quadro M620 reaches 2,758 in the G3D Mark benchmark β just a 0.9% difference, making them near-identical in rasterization performance. The GeForce GTX 770M is built on Kepler while the Quadro M620 uses Maxwell, both on a 28 nm process. Shader units: 960 (GeForce GTX 770M) vs 512 (Quadro M620). Raw compute: 1.53 TFLOPS (GeForce GTX 770M) vs 1 TFLOPS (Quadro M620). Boost clocks: 797 MHz vs 977 MHz.

Video Memory (VRAM)
The GeForce GTX 770M has 3 GB of VRAM, while the Quadro M620 carries 2 GB. GeForce GTX 770M gives you 50% more memory capacity, which matters more once you move into heavier textures, mods, or higher resolutions. Memory bus width is 128-bit on the GeForce GTX 770M and 64-bit on the Quadro M620. L2 Cache: 0.38 MB (GeForce GTX 770M) vs 2 MB (Quadro M620) β the Quadro M620 has significantly larger on-die cache to reduce VRAM reliance.
